Ageniella
(
Ameragenia
)
ursula
(Banks)
DOMINICAN REPUBLIC
:
Santiago Province
,
Santiago
;
26 May 2019
;
H. E. Aquino
(haenatural).
Host
: Unidentified
species (
Salticidae
). The wasp held the paralyzed jumping spider, venter to venter, grasping its spinnerets with her mandibles (
Aquino 2019
).
DOMINICAN REPUBLIC
:
Santo Domingo
;
18 August 2014
;
C. De S. Molinari. Host
: Unidentified species (
Salticidae
), adult or subadult female. The wasp straddled the dismembered paralyzed jumping spider on a leaf, venter to venter, grasping its spinnerets with her mandibles (
Molinari 2014
)
.
